By Jake Donovan - The way Marco Antonio Rubio confidently worked the room during a media workout at former 130 lb. champion Jesse James Leija’s Champion Fit Gym in San Antonio, you’d be hard-pressed to believe that he has a concern in the world.
Dressed in all-black workout gear, the 31-year old offered a shadow boxing session in the ring before performing training rituals that often brought about applause among the crowd on hand.
It’s no secret that most media members these days are little more than boxing fans with greater access, but it’s easy to root for the battle tested veteran leading into this weekend’s showdown with middleweight titlist Julio Cesar Chavez Jr. Strengthening his own cause is the fact that Chavez Jr. didn’t appear, the second time in as many weeks he has skipped out on a media workout session.
